Brain-specific Crmp2 deletion leads to neuronal development deficits and behavioural impairments in mice

Abstract

AbstractSeveral genome- and proteome-wide studies have associated transcription and translation changes ofCRMP2(collapsing response mediator protein 2) with psychiatric disorders, yet little is known about its function in the developing or adult mammalian brainin vivo. Here we show that brain-specificCrmp2knockout (cKO) mice display molecular, cellular, structural and behavioural deficits, many of which are reminiscent of neural features and symptoms associated with schizophrenia. cKO mice exhibit enlarged ventricles and impaired social behaviour, locomotor activity, and learning and memory. Loss ofCrmp2in the hippocampus leads to reduced long-term potentiation, abnormal NMDA receptor composition, aberrant dendrite development and defective synapse formation in CA1 neurons. Furthermore, knockdown ofcrmp2specifically in newborn neurons results in stage-dependent defects in their development during adult hippocampal neurogenesis. Our findings reveal a critical role for CRMP2 in neuronal plasticity, neural function and behavioural modulation in mice.
